The I Love You Wall

Discover the heart of Montmartre at the I Love You Wall, a 40m² masterpiece that celebrates love in its purest form. Composed of 612 squares of enamelled lava, this artistic marvel is adorned with 311 expressions of 'I love you' in various languages. The wall's striking red splashes symbolize the fragments of a broken heart, inviting visitors to reflect on love's power to unite. Whether you're on a romantic getaway or simply exploring Paris, this iconic wall is a must-see.

Historical Context

Celebrating its 25th anniversary from February 2025 to February 2026, Le Mur des Je t'aime stands as an iconic symbol of love in Paris. Known for its romantic ambiance, the city embraces this wall as a testament to the enduring power of love.

Cultural and Historical Significance

Le Mur des Je t'aime is not just an artistic endeavor but a cultural landmark that celebrates the diversity of human expression. The mural's creation involved collecting 'I love you' phrases from people worldwide, highlighting the universal nature of love. Its location in Montmartre, a historic and artistic district of Paris, adds to its cultural allure.
